Below is the net income of Blue Instrument Co., a private corporation, computed under the three inventory methods using a periodic system.

FIFO

Average Cost

LIFO

2018 $25,900 $22,900 $19,900
2019 27,400 21,900 19,200
2020 29,200 27,400 24,200
2021 37,100 33,500 29,600

(Ignore tax considerations.) (a) Assume that in 2021 Blue decided to change from the FIFO method to the average-cost method of pricing inventories. Prepare the journal entry necessary for the change that took place during 2021, and show net income reported for 2018, 2019, 2020, and 2021.

(b) Assume that in 2021 Blue, which had been using the LIFO method since incorporation in 2018, changed to the FIFO method of pricing inventories. Prepare the journal entry necessary to record the change in 2021 and show net income reported for 2018, 2019, 2020, and 2021.
